1 Teams qualify for the MLS Cup Conference Semifinals by finishing 1st, 2nd or 3rd in their respective conferences
- ^Note 1 - Toronto FC and Vancouver Whitecaps FC cannot qualify for the U.S. Open Cup, as they are Canadian-based teams. If either finish in a qualifying position for an automatic berth into the U.S. Open Cup, the next highest-placed U.S.-based team not already qualified will be given a berth. Similarly, they cannot qualify for the CONCACAF Champions League through MLS. Rather, they can qualify through the Canadian Soccer Championship. If they finish in a Champions League automatic qualifying spot, then the highest-placed U.S.-based team not already qualified will qualify.
- ^Note 2 - Additional Champions League berths will be awarded to the participants of MLS Cup 2011 (TBD). The winner of the 2011 U.S. Open Cup also qualifies.
- ^Note 3 - The MLS Supporters Shield winner earns the highest seed in the 2011 MLS Cup Playoffs.
